Octupole deformations in actinides at high spins within the cranking Skyrme-Hartree-Fock approach
A. Tsvetkov🇨🇿 · J. Kvasil🇨🇿 · R.G. Nazmitdinov🇷🇺
Abstract
The cranked Skyrme III effective Hamiltonian is applied for the analysis of the rotational dependence of the quadrupole and octupole moments in Ra, Th, and U isotopes. A comparison of the intrinsic electric dipole moments calculated in the model with available experimental and theoretical values is presented. It is found that the non-axial octupole deformation becomes favorable at high spins for the actinide nuclei.
